Resin floors on steel mezzanine decks…
When working on mezzanines we mostly lay directly onto mild steel durbar / chequer plate. Reasons for installing resin floors on steel mezzanine decks could be hygiene, waterproofing, slip resistance or chemical resistance. A new coating will also brighten the place up, mild steel can look pretty dull after a few years service. Completion of a particularly challenging job this …

Control of Water, Effluent & Chemicals on Site…

As a company we often get involved in helping our clients with the control & containment of various types of liquid waste produced on site. This can range from low risk production run off or effluent from cleaning processes to dangerous mixtures of chemicals which must be held & treated on site to avoid contamination of the water course.
